November December IAABO Sportorials Magazine
In this month’s issue, the Interpreter Spotlight shines on Chicago, IL, home to one of IAABO’s newest boards. Selected to lead as interpreter is Jeff Rutledge—a dedicated official who has given so much back to the officiating community. Working at multiple levels of basketball, Jeff still finds time to teach and train officials in Board 267. He takes special pride in his YouTube channel, Officiating Born Training, where he breaks down rules, debunks officiating myths, and shares training insights. Born in Ann Arbor, Michigan, Jeff moved to Macomb, Illinois, at age four and lived there until his early twenties. His mother, who earned her Ph.D. from the University of Michigan, was hired to lead the African American Studies Department at Western Illinois University. She later concluded her career there as a tenured full professor in the Sociology Department. Jeff made the most of his time in Macomb, earning a degree in political science from Western Illinois University. As a “Leatherneck,” he began his officiating journey, inspired by legendary NFL official Jerry Markbreit. He went on to officiate football, baseball, softball, and, of course, basketball.By trade, Jeff works in financial services, selling life insurance and annuities to clients across multiple states. But his true passion is basketball—officiating and teaching the game to others. He and his wife, Tonia, have been married since 2015. They share a stepson, Jabari, 17, and their son, Jeffery Amani, who is four.A man with plenty to say about basketball officiating, Jeff graciously took time to share his experiences with IAABO for Sportorials
